Roy Knight Singers - Paramount
Producer: Jeff Collins
Label: Crossroads
Website: http://www.royknightsingers.org
One of my favorite songwriters in Southern Gospel Music is Sandy Knight; and though you don't hear much from her group (as far chart action, etc.), they are one of the most solid and consistent singers you'd ever be privileged to hear. Artists from all across the industry have recorded Sandy's tune including the Kingsmen, Dove Brothers Quartet, Inspirations, Gold City, Hoppers, Greenes, Brian Free & Assurance, Ivan Parker, Freemans, Jeff & Sheri Easter, Karen Peck & New River and a host of others. But it's when you couple Sandy's writing skills with the vocals of the Roy Knight Singers, you get something amazingly genuine and extraordinary.
With strong fiddle and guitar accents, the recording starts off with the country feel of "IN THE MIDDLE OF MY EVERYDAY LIFE" (which has already been cut by Ivan Parker) before moving on to the anthem "THE DECLARATION OF THE CHRIST".
The title song, "PARAMOUNT LOVE" is a soothing number that reminds us how great God's love is for us, while the uptempo tune, "KEEP TESTIFYING" is a call to the Christian to "be a testifying witness of the Word.rise with all of God's might and testify."
Inspired by a conversation Sandy had with the legendary preacher/songwriter Charles Wycuff just before he passed on, "I CAN FIND MY WAY HOME FROM HERE" plays off the familiar idea that if we can get to the cross, we can find our way Home. The bluegrass feel of the uptempo "GOD IS IN THE ROOM" plays in complete contrast with the following song, the progressive "LIVIN' WITH THE LIGHT ON", which is one of those great songs you'll be singing all day long.
Following the cute kid song, "GOD MAKES A LOT OF A LITTLE", the remainder of the recording alternates from slow tempo to upbeat for "LIFE IS NOT LIFE WITHOUT YOU", "ON THE GROUNDS OF GRACE", "SIN RED AS SCARLET" and "I DON'T KNOW MY WAY BACK TO EGYPT" (I kept waiting for them to break into "Living in Canaan Now", but it never happened).
I have long enjoyed the music of the Roy Knight Singers. They somehow manage to juggle a potpourri of musical flavors including Praise & Worship, Inspirational, Bluegrass, Country and Southern Gospel into their old fashioned Pentecostal, Campmeeting style. There is a good mix of slow, medium and uptempo tunes and makes for a great listening experience. The neat thing with recordings by the Roy Knight Singers is that it's fun to watch over the course of a couple of years to see what songs get picked up by major groups, because as stated at the beginning, just about everybody sings Sandy Knight tunes. In fact, just from their last recording alone, I find 8 out of the 10 songs have been recorded by another artist. So remember these song titles, you'll more than likely find them on another recording soon enough!
